I wouldn't exactly call cable a "shock leader" since it has no stretch. If you are trolling braid or wire you MUST have about 20 - 30 feet of 200 pound mono both for some stretch and something heavy to pull on when you get the cigar lead to the rod tip. When trolling 80 pound mono I still use the same mono from lead to lure leader which is 49 strand cable for bite off protection..

However, I have learned to be VERY careful about words like "must", "always" & "never". If you check w many of the top tournament boats in Bahamas Wahoo Challenge or Championship, you will learn that many ARE pulling ALL Cable for their "shock" leaders in between lead & lure. There is not a mono shock to be found for the wire or power pro outfits at all. PS: Some have developed custom wind ons for wire & others have experimented w drag settings & found they didn't pull that many hooks, or need the "stretch" from the shock. I will say a heavy pair of gloves are mandatory for wiring those fish on cable & heatshrink is a godsend .
